#08bc4f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#08bc4f is composed of 3.1% red, 73.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 58%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 143.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.8% and a lightness of 38.4%. #08bc4f color hex could be obtained by blending #10ff9e with #007900.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#08bc4f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#08bc4f has RGB values of R:8, G:188,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0.58,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 572495.
